Shish Kabob Marinades

It's that time of year when it's simultaneously not very fun to heat the kitchen up with cooking, and it's really fun to grill!  So, I am adding some great marinades!

1st marinade:

1/4 c. red wine vinegar
1 tsp. lemon juice
2 tsp. garlic salt
1 tsp. salt
1/2 tsp. oregano
1/8 tsp. pepper
1/4 c. olive oil
This marinade is really good just for grilling meat without all the Shish Kabob hoopla, but I think any marinade works for making these things.
Mix ingredients, cut up meat (chicken or steak) and introduce the two to marinate for a while.  Then string them on sticks and grill.
Some recipes call for marinating the veggies along with the meat.  I haven’t done that yet but I will have to try it. 

Second marinade:
2/3 c. soy sauce
2 Tbs. oil
1 tsp. garlic powder
1/2 c. water
1/4 c. brown sugar
